1747-6.22, Backup Scanner User Manual
1747-6.22, Backup Scanner User Manual
1747-6.22, Backup Scanner User Manual
Create successful ePaper yourself
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.
5-72 <strong>Scanner</strong> Configuration and Programming<br />
M0 File - RIO Device<br />
Inhibit Control<br />
Logical Rack 0 Device Inhibit Word 8<br />
Logical Rack 1Device Inhibit Word 9<br />
Logical Rack 2 Device Inhibit Word 10<br />
Logical Rack 3 Device Inhibit Word 11<br />
Publication <strong>1747</strong>-<strong>6.22</strong><br />
G File<br />
Bit Number (decimal)<br />
Device Address, Word 1<br />
MO (Control) File<br />
Bit Number (decimal)<br />
Logical Rack 0 Device Inhibit Word 8<br />
Logical Rack 1Device Inhibit Word 9<br />
Logical Rack 2 Device Inhibit Word 10<br />
Logical Rack 3 Device Inhibit Word 11<br />
M0 Words 8 through 11 - you use these words to command the<br />
scanner to stop scanning logical racks 0, 1, 2, and 3. Bits 0 - 3 in each<br />
word correspond to I/O group locations within logical racks 0, 1, 2,<br />
and 3.<br />
To stop scanning (inhibit) a device listed in the configuration (G) file,<br />
set the bit corresponding to the starting group address of the device to<br />
1. Setting bits that do not correspond to the device logical starting<br />
group address does not inhibit the device. To resume scanning a<br />
device, reset the bit (which corresponds to the starting group address<br />
of the device) to 0.<br />
Inhibiting a device does not affect the current settings of the Device<br />
Fault Status (words 12 - 15 of the M1 file). Inhibited devices<br />
eventually time out and either return to their last state or reset<br />
(depending on the device’s last state setting).<br />
Default: When the processor enters the Run mode, the scanner<br />
automatically inhibits any device not configured in the G file (bit set<br />
to 1). Attempting to inhibit an unconfigured device has no effect.<br />
15<br />
x<br />
x<br />
x<br />
x<br />
MO (Control) File Words 8 through 11<br />
14<br />
x<br />
x<br />
x<br />
x<br />
13<br />
x<br />
x<br />
x<br />
x<br />
x<br />
x<br />
x<br />
x<br />
x<br />
x<br />
x<br />
x<br />
x<br />
x<br />
x<br />
x<br />
x<br />
x<br />
x<br />
x<br />
x<br />
x<br />
x<br />
x<br />
e = slot number of the SLC rack containing the scanner<br />
x = not used/defined<br />
Example of Device Inhibit Control<br />
x<br />
x<br />
x<br />
x<br />
The <strong>1747</strong>-BSN <strong>Scanner</strong> inhibits (sets to 1) the bits in M0:e.8 through<br />
M0:e.11 (by default) wherever there are no configured devices<br />
present. The illustration below compares the configured devices<br />
(G file word 2) to the groups that the scanner automatically inhibits.<br />
RIO Logical Rack 3<br />
Starting Group<br />
6<br />
1<br />
15<br />
x<br />
x<br />
x<br />
x<br />
4<br />
1<br />
14<br />
x<br />
x<br />
x<br />
x<br />
2<br />
1<br />
13<br />
x<br />
x<br />
x<br />
x<br />
12<br />
0<br />
0<br />
12<br />
x<br />
x<br />
x<br />
x<br />
Not Defined Starting Group<br />
11<br />
11<br />
10<br />
10<br />
9<br />
RIO Logical Rack 2<br />
Starting Group<br />
6<br />
0<br />
x<br />
x<br />
x<br />
x<br />
x<br />
x<br />
x<br />
x<br />
e = slot number of the SLC rack containing the scanner<br />
x = not used/defined<br />
4<br />
1<br />
2<br />
1<br />
9<br />
x<br />
x<br />
x<br />
x<br />
8<br />
0<br />
0<br />
8<br />
x<br />
x<br />
x<br />
x<br />
7<br />
7<br />
x<br />
x<br />
x<br />
6<br />
x<br />
x<br />
x<br />
x<br />
6<br />
x<br />
x<br />
x<br />
5<br />
x<br />
x<br />
x<br />
x<br />
RIO Logical Rack 1<br />
Starting Group<br />
6<br />
1<br />
x<br />
4<br />
1<br />
x<br />
2<br />
1<br />
5<br />
x<br />
x<br />
x<br />
x<br />
4<br />
x<br />
x<br />
x<br />
x<br />
0<br />
1<br />
4<br />
x<br />
x<br />
x<br />
x<br />
6<br />
3<br />
0<br />
0<br />
1<br />
0<br />
6<br />
1<br />
3<br />
0<br />
0<br />
1<br />
0<br />
4<br />
2<br />
1<br />
0<br />
0<br />
0<br />
4<br />
0<br />
2<br />
1<br />
0<br />
0<br />
0<br />
1<br />
2<br />
1<br />
0<br />
0<br />
0<br />
RIO Logical Rack 0<br />
Starting Group<br />
2<br />
0<br />
1<br />
1<br />
0<br />
0<br />
0<br />
0<br />
0<br />
0<br />
0<br />
1<br />
1<br />
0<br />
1<br />
0<br />
0<br />
0<br />
1<br />
1<br />
M0 File<br />
M0:e.8<br />
M0:e.9<br />
M0:e.10<br />
M0:e.11<br />
M0 File<br />
M0:e.8<br />
M0:e.9<br />
M0:e.10<br />
M0:e.11